when i put www. in the search box and click the mouse a lisy comes down with all the addresses typed.

also if i do the same on www.yahoo.com search engine i can see all my searches.

how can i clear this, to prevent other people seeing what ive been viewing

Go to preferences, click autofill and uncheck the 'other forms,' box.

that doesnt sort the problem about the urls desplaying in the address bar

Click history and click 'clear history,' at the bottom, that should do it, you might also want to clear your cache.

Tip: next time your using Safari for whatever it is you dont want other people seeing, click Safari in the toolbar and turn on private browsing. It wont keep a record of any sites you visit.
